You push a crate of mass 27 kg 15 m up a ramp
that is sloped 19° above the horizontal. The coefficient
of kinetic friction between the ramp and the crate is
0.15, and the speed of the crate, which starts from rest, is
1.7 m/s at the end of the 15 m. To accomplish the task,
you apply a variable force directed along the ramp.
(a) Calculate the change in the crate’s gravitational
potential energy (crate–Earth system).
(b) Calculate the work done by the applied force.
